RITA W. GRUBER, Judge.

On August 8, 2011, Kevin Leon Dates pleaded guilty to commercial burglary and received thirty-six months' probation, subject to written conditions. The State subsequently filed a petition to revoke probation based upon violation of conditions. In a sentencing order of November 5, 2012, the circuit court revoked Dates's probation and sentenced him to thirty-sixty months' imprisonment in the Arkansas Department of Correction.
